As a Pet Hospital, Sandy Paws Veterinary Hospital is expected to provide a broad spectrum of veterinary services to maintain and restore the health of pets. These services commonly include:
Preventative and Wellness Care: This foundational aspect of veterinary medicine involves regular check-ups, tailored vaccination protocols based on a pet's age, lifestyle, and risk factors, comprehensive parasite prevention and control programs, and nutritional guidance to support overall health and prevent disease. Early detection of health issues through routine exams is a key focus.
Diagnostic Services: To accurately diagnose a pet's condition, veterinary hospitals utilize various diagnostic tools. This often includes in-house laboratory capabilities for rapid analysis of blood, urine, and fecal samples. Imaging services, such as X-rays (radiography), are crucial for evaluating skeletal structures, organs, and soft tissues. More advanced diagnostics like ultrasound may also be employed for detailed internal examinations.
Medical Treatment: This encompasses the diagnosis and management of a wide array of illnesses and conditions, ranging from common infections and allergies to chronic diseases. It involves prescribing appropriate medications, managing pain, and developing individualized treatment plans.
Surgical Procedures: Veterinary hospitals typically perform both routine and specialized surgeries. Common routine procedures include spaying and neutering, tumor removals, and wound repairs. Depending on the hospital's resources and specialist availability, they may also perform more complex soft tissue or orthopedic surgeries.
Dental Care: Oral health is integral to a pet's overall well-being. Services include professional dental cleanings (scaling and polishing under anesthesia), dental X-rays to assess the health of teeth and gums below the visible surface, and extractions of diseased or damaged teeth.
Emergency and Urgent Care: While not specified as a 24/7 emergency center, many veterinary hospitals offer urgent care during their regular business hours for acute illnesses or injuries requiring prompt attention. They typically have protocols for referring severe after-hours emergencies to specialized emergency veterinary clinics.
Pain Management: Effective pain management is a crucial component of compassionate pet care, particularly for pets recovering from surgery, suffering from chronic conditions like arthritis, or those in their senior years. This can involve medication, therapeutic laser, or other supportive therapies.
